How Do You Care for Human Hair Wigs?
- Proper care extends the lifespan of human hair wigs.
- Wash them with sulfate-free shampoos and conditioners designed for wigs or delicate hair.
- Avoid excessive heat to prevent damage.
- Always detangle gently with a wide-tooth comb, starting from the ends.
- Store the wig on a mannequin head or wig stand to maintain its shape.
- Keep the wig away from direct sunlight and humidity when not in use.
- Use heat protectant sprays if styling with hot tools.
- Deep condition periodically to maintain moisture and softness.
- Avoid sleeping in your wig to reduce tangling and friction.
- Rotate between multiple wigs to minimize wear and tear.
- Regular maintenance ensures your wig stays soft, shiny, and natural-looking.
